自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(48)
  • 收藏
  • 关注

Git Book 翻译日志 20100927

Git Book 翻译日志 201009271) 把liu Wei翻译的部分合并进了主分支2) 采纳了Wendal Chen的意见, 用"git rebase -i"把合并的提交都清理了一次. 这回用"gitk"看会好看不少了.3) 本次合计发布的章节有:交互式添加 译者:LiuWei#创建新的空分支 译者:LiuWei修改你的历史 译者:...

2010-09-27 23:10:00 125

Git Community Book翻译 (三.三) Git索引

Git Community Book翻译 (三.三) Git索引现在补充三.三备注:现在我建了一专门存放本书最新译本的网站:git community book中译本.   本章节的地址是:Git索引以后勘误时,一般只会更新 网站 不会更新博文,谢谢:)~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~...

2010-09-23 22:06:50 102

Git Community Book翻译 (三.二) Git目录 与 工作目录

Git Community Book翻译 (三.二) Git目录 与 工作目录前面补了三.一,现在补三.二讲句实在话,javaeye的页面排版有点难搞,大家有兴趣可以点这里备注:现在我建了一专门存放本书最新译本的网站:git community book中译本.   本章节的地址是: Git目录 与 工作目录以后勘误时,一般只会更新 网站 不会更新博文,谢谢:)...

2010-09-23 21:59:00 114

Git Community Book翻译 ( 三。一)Git对象模型

Git Community Book翻译 ( 三。一)Git对象模型原来在翻译的时候,Git Community Book前面的有一部分章节被略过去了但是我留了一个编号给它们。现在把前面的都译完了,就想把它补上。 备注:现在我建了一专门存放本书最新译本的网站:git community book中译本.   本章节的地址是:GIT对象模型以后勘误时,一般只会更新 网...

2010-09-23 21:44:52 138

Git Community Book 中文翻译 pdf html 文件发布

 Git Book 翻译日志 201009271) 把liu Wei翻译的部分合并进了主分支2) 采纳了Wendal Chen的意见, 用"git rebase -i"把合并的提交都清理了一次. 这回用"gitk"看会好看不少了.3) 本次合计发布的章节有:交互式添加 译者:LiuWei#创建新的空分支 译者:LiuWei修改你的历史 ...

2010-09-14 21:05:18 130

Git Community Book翻译 (十 三)-- 衍合

又译了一章,这回打算在googlecode上做一个镜像因为github上没有文件下载的功能,我想把这本书做成pdf方便大家下载~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~衍合假设你现在基于远程分支"origin",创建一个叫"mywork"的分支。$ git checkout -b mywork origin...

2010-09-14 16:54:44 116

Git Community Book翻译 (十二)-- 忽略某些文件

这一章是早就翻好的,只是前面的没有译出来,不好发。这次一并发出前面译了一部分大家可以到我博客上去看: http://liuhui998.iteye.com 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~忽略某些文件项目中经常会生成一些Git系统不需要追踪(track)...

2010-09-11 14:36:25 114

Git Community Book翻译 (十一)-- Git标签

在ubuntu下用emacs在翻译文章有时也是一种享受~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~Git标签轻量级标签我们可以用 git tag不带任何参数创建一个标签(tag)指定某个提交(commit):$ git tag stable-1 1b2e1d63ff这样,我们可以用stable-1 作为提交(commit) ...

2010-09-11 14:26:20 78

Git Community Book翻译 (十)-- 分布式的工作流程

感谢上帝,中断了很久的翻译工作终于又重新开始了我会陆续发把翻译的文章发上来 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~分布式的工作流程假设Alice现在开始了一个新项目,在/home/alice/project建了一个新的git 仓库(repository);另一个叫Bob的工作目录也在同一台机器,...

2010-09-09 16:00:38 110

Git Community Book翻译 (九)

javaeye 排版好像有点问题我这在这里把github上的始地址也再附上吧http://github.com/liuhui998/gitbook如果大家有兴趣,可以把翻译的内容clone一份,在本地compile这样格式就会很漂亮的,像英文版原书一样。 在翻译的过程,也是学习的过程:)~~~~~~~~~~~~~~~~~~~~~~~~~比较提交 - Gi...

2010-07-01 23:06:14 98

Git Community Book翻译 ( 八)

可能是因为今天是周日环境用的顺,时间又有多所以就又译了一点 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~查看历史 -Git日志git log命令可以示所有的提交(commit)。 ......$ git log v2.5.. ...

2010-06-27 21:31:41 99

Git Community Book翻译 ( 七)

有很久没有更新了,因为前一段时间我和书的作者Chacon联系了我的想法是能够把”Git Community Book" 这本书的中译版能回馈到开源社区里去。 但是作者有另外一本更棒的书叫“Pro Git", 而且这本书有一个很棒的中文译者chunzi,于是我再和他联系,想能做一些辅助性的工作。 但是结果很不幸,我的ubuntu 怎么也建不好"Pro Git"这本书的编译...

2010-06-27 17:41:21 108

Git Community Book翻译 (六)

翻译真的不是一件轻松的差事权当是重新理解Git一次吧。 今天用的是word2007,所以把文章贴过来时格式有点问题权且先这样吧~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~除了用git add 命令,我还可以用$ git commit -a这会把自动所有内容被修改的文件(不包括新加)都添加了索引中,并且同时把它们提交。这里有一个关于写commit注释的技巧和大...

2010-06-14 19:55:46 81

Git Community Book翻译 (五)

今天晚上又译了一点,对Git的索引的理解有所加深。 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 第三章基本用法获得一个GIT仓库既然我们现在把一切都设置好了,我们需要一个Git仓库。有两种方法:一种是从已有的GIT仓库中clone(克隆,复制);还有一种是新建一个仓库,把未进行版本控制的文件进行版本控制。 Clone一...

2010-06-12 22:24:10 91

Git Community Book翻译 (四)

Git Community Book翻译 (四) Git Community Book 第一章还有一部分没有译完,因为有些内容我现在还译不好,我这里就把( 三 ) 这个编号留下来,先译后面的的内容。  第二章 First time安装Git Unix从源代码开始安装       如果你在一个其基于Unix的系统中,你可以从Git的官网上下载它的源代码...

2010-06-06 19:31:28 100

Git Community Book 翻译 (二)

今天下了班很累了,再译一点,就当休息一下吧:) 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~几乎所有的Git功能都是使用这四个简单的对象类型来完成的。它就是像是在你本机上构建一个小的文件系统。  与SVN的区别       讲一下Git与你熟悉的版本控制系统的区别也是一件很意思的事。也许你熟悉Subver...

2010-05-31 22:35:54 97

Git Community Book 翻译 (一)

  使用Git作为我自己主要的版本控制工具有快半年了有时也想分享一些自己的经验,但是自己的文笔有限,写不什么好文章。于是想翻译一些Git的文章,我看到“Git Community Book”这本书还没有人翻译。我想,就是它吧:)http://book.git-scm.com/  今天随手译了一点,我就先把它贴上来吧以后会有时间会慢慢完善的。   ...

2010-05-30 23:20:17 111

emacs

改用emacs了 以前在Linux下做开发工作,主要是用VIM. VIM做为一个文件编辑器确实是很牛的, 但是如果要做编译调试等集成开发工作话,就显不足。这时有些朋友可能会讲,VIM只配一下也会很好用;是的,我也配过,但是我个人觉得这种配的方法很不Vim Native,因为VIM本来就只想做好一个编辑器,那些插件有点画蛇添足:)。 有朋友在多年就向我极力推荐emacs了,但是我看到emacs ...

2010-05-21 09:02:38 81

原创 协作 随笔

农学家林格尔曼找来20个人拔绳,他设计了测力装置,通过实验统计发现,当一个人拔绳的时候,他能使出全身力气,当两个人的时候呢,开始打折扣,当八个人的时候,每个人所出的力气仅为个人最大力量的一半。有人质疑测力的瞬间八个人并未同步,于是1974年华盛顿大学的英厄姆重复了林格尔曼实验,实验中带有恶搞的性质,拍成电视节目应该很好看。每个人都戴着眼罩,但只有一个人不知情,并且被排在了拔绳队伍的最前面。事实上,...

2010-01-29 11:47:00 66

原创 vlc 产生rtsp测试源

我先说一下用命令行产生一个http直播源的方法vlc -vvv "d:\1.mp4" --loop --sout #duplicate{dst=std{access=http,mux=ts,dst=192.168.2.3:8088},dst=display}要看的话就打命令行vlc http:://192.168.2.3:8080产生一个rtsp源的方法 vlc...

2009-09-29 11:14:56 461

原创 flex 随机数产生方法

flex 随机数产生方法Random函数在flash里是非常有用的,可以生成基本的随机数,创建随机的移动,以及随机的颜色和其他更多的作用。,这个教程将解释如何做出这个例子以及如何利用Random函数产生其他不同的结果。 基本的Random函数如下 Math.random(); 可以产生出0-1之间的任意小数,例如0.0105901374530933 或 0.87...

2009-04-19 22:06:03 120

svn 统计每天贡献的代码行数

一直想写个程序,看看每天我写了多少行代码最近我抽时间用python调用svn命令写了这样的一个工具代码原理是使用:svn blame 查看每个版本,作者 所贡献的行数svn log 查看每个版本所对应的日期最后做一个统计用法是:python svnDateLineCount.py "repository path"下载地址[url]http://sv...

2009-02-11 18:20:33 832

svn 统计每天贡献的代码行数

一直想写个程序,看看每天我写了多少行代码最近我抽时间用python调用svn命令写了这样的一个工具代码原理是使用:svn blame 查看每个版本,作者 所贡献的行数svn log 查看每个版本所对应的日期最后做一个统计用法是:python svnDateLineCount.py "repository path"[url]http://svnutil.go...

2009-02-11 08:32:11 660

程序员种菜记(3)--别墅种菜养鸡也疯狂

昨天我在外面玩,发现一个老别墅小区里也有种菜而人家是别墅,条件比我们好多了。我把相片发上来,大家拍拍砖.如果国人都这样,那么经济危机不算什么了[img]/upload/attachment/73733/91cfe88d-6fbf-32ed-96a0-a56d250f3522.jpg[/img][img]/upload/attachment/73735/f07cf42...

2009-02-09 09:21:21 117

程序员种菜记(2)

昨天下午把种菜的花盆放到了楼顶上今天早上去播了几张相片BTW:今天早上的气温比昨天冷多了袋子上面有一层水珠[img]/upload/attachment/73536/83aac239-c011-3a85-acb9-f2a44b2320f4.jpg[/img]再来一张[img]/upload/attachment/73539/13787505-0d82-3a56-b6...

2009-02-08 08:24:51 113

程序员种菜记(1)--小试牛刀

每天做在电脑面前有点累工作有点累,想找点事休息一下。种种花没有这个雅兴,于是种点菜来玩玩吧。 :D 种子,农具[img]/upload/attachment/73414/559fe1a2-039c-3cc0-b196-588149947bb0.jpg[/img]种菜用的花盆[img]/upload/attachment/73416/dd4a8931-1e48-...

2009-02-07 16:46:21 125

程序员种菜记(3)--别墅种菜养鸡也疯狂

[b]>>>>最近更新[/b][b]2008-02-08程序员种菜记(2)[url]http://liuhui998.iteye.com/blog/325117[/url][/b][b]2008-02-07程序员种菜记(1)小试牛刀[url]http://liuhui998.iteye.com/blog/324842[/url][/b][b]程序员种菜记(3)--别墅种菜养鸡也疯狂[u...

2009-02-07 12:51:11 313

原创 eclipse 代码行统计

eclipse 代码行统计统计总代码行:打开File Search对话框,选中正则表达式,在搜索文本框输入 \n文件名称输入 *.java在范围里选中Enclosing projects然后就可以统计出整个项目的代码行数。...

2009-02-04 19:15:51 149

原创 The C10K problem

http://bigweb.group.iteye.com/group/topic/5752dogstar 2008-05-29The C10K problem 编写连接数巨大的高负载服务器程序时,经典的多线程模式和select模式都不再适用。应当抛弃它们,采用epoll/kqueue/dev_poll来捕获I/O事件。最后简要介绍了AIO。 网络服务在处理数以万计的客户端连接时,...

2009-02-04 16:50:11 89

原创 java nio epoll mina

http://blogs.sun.com/alanb/entry/epollTo poll or epoll: that is the question: One of the updates in build 59 of Mustang (JavaTM SE 6) is that the New I/O Selector implementation will use the epoll...

2009-02-04 16:44:08 75

原创 不必扎堆交通建设投资

不必扎堆交通建设投资投资者报 在一片“保增长”呼吁声中,新一轮政府主导的数以万亿元计投资拉动计划,正热闹开场。继10月份国务院批准2万亿元铁路投资计划后,有消息称,交通运输部门也在酝酿未来三五年内总投资5万亿元建设公路、水路、港口和码头的计划,加上各省份已批准和将宣布的投资计划,本轮政府主导下的建设投资总额可能超过10万亿元,这是非常惊人的。我们相信,除非中央有明确禁令,各级政府部门将在“拉...

2009-02-01 15:13:44 96

原创 常春藤过冬

[b]常春藤过冬[/b]http://www.eeo.com.cn/eobserve//observer/pop_commentary/2008/11/26/121685.shtml经济观察报 郭雳/文 常有人将大学比作象牙塔,那么由哈佛、耶鲁、普林斯顿、哥伦比亚、宾夕法尼亚、康奈尔、达特茅斯、布朗等大学组成的“常春藤联盟”(IvyLeague),则堪称高校塔林中的杰作。作为私立学校,常春...

2009-02-01 15:10:43 178

原创 命令模式 Command Pattern(From head first Pattern)

在看Head First设计模式 看完之后,google一下发现了 http://www.blogjava.net/deep2/archive/2008/07/02/212086.html 就转了过来:) 相当于做一个记号吧

2009-01-29 22:48:45 75

原创 State Pattern 状态模式(From head first pattern)

最近因为要用state pattern,于是在看Head First设计模式看完之后,google一下发现了http://www.blogjava.net/deep2/archive/2008/07/18/215613.html就转了过来:)相当于做一个记号吧>>>>>>>>>>>>>>>&

2009-01-29 22:41:21 70

原创 svn 使用分支

使用分支svn switch命令改变存在的工作拷贝到另一个分支,然而这个命令在分支上工作时不是严格必要的,它只是提供了一个快捷方式。在前面的例子里,完成了私有分支的建立,你取出了新目录的工作拷贝,相反,你可以简单的告诉Subversion改变你的/calc/trunk的工作拷贝到分支的路径:$ cd calc$ svn info | grep URLURL: http:...

2009-01-29 09:51:47 84

原创 svn 分支与合并

常见用例分支和svn merge有很多不同的用法,这个小节描述了最常见的用法。合并分支到另一分支为了完成这个例子,我们将时间往前推进,假定已经过了几天,在主干和你的分支上都有许多更改,假定你完成了分支上的工作,已经完成了特性或bug修正,你想合并所有分支的修改到主干上,让别人也可以使用。这种场景下如何使用svn merge?记住这个命令比较两个目录树,然后应用比较结...

2009-01-29 09:49:05 97

原创 SVN tag和branch的选择及应用

SVN tag和branch的选择及应用(转)2008-09-30 16:23在SVN中Branch/tag在一个功能选项中,在使用中也往往产生混淆。在实现上,branch和tag,对于svn都是使用copy实现的,所以他们在默认的权限上和一般的目录没有区别。至于何时用tag,何时用branch,完全由人主观的根据规范和需要来选择,而不是强制的(比如cvs)。一般情况下,...

2009-01-29 09:45:01 115

原创 EasyMock 使用方法与原理剖析

[url]http://www.ibm.com/developerworks/cn/opensource/os-cn-easymock/[/url]摘要:EasyMock 使用方法与原理剖析 级别: 中级郑 闽睿 (zhengmr@cn.ibm.com), 软件工程师, IBM CSDL黄 湘平 (xphuang@cn.ibm.com), 高级软件工程师,IB...

2009-01-21 17:39:19 67

原创 eclipse maven install 动画教程

http://m2eclipse.codehaus.org/Installing_Maven_2.0_plugin_for_Eclipse.html

2009-01-16 14:52:55 65

mina

mina

2009-01-16 12:47:55 131

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除